Hi all, Agincourt Chess Club will play a match against Sidewalk Chess on February 8th, 2026. Here is some of the info:
When: February 8th, 2026
Where: L’Amoreaux Community Recreation Centre 2000 McNicoll Ave, Lounge Room (Lower Level), Scarborough, ON M1V 5E9
Format: 5-round Swiss. No players on the same team will play each other (eg. if Lorne and Brook are both playing for Agincourt Chess Club, they will not play each other, even if they have the same amount of points). The team whose players score the most total points wins.
Time Control: 15 minutes + 5 seconds increment
Schedule: Round 1 at 4 PM, Round 2 at 4:50 PM, Round 3 at 5:40 PM, Round 4 at 6:30 PM, Round 5 at 7:20 PM
Prizes: The winning team will get a trophy
Entry fee: Free!
Miscellaneous: Free coffee and snacks will be provided to all the players!

Agincourt Chess Club is a fantastic destination for chess enthusiasts of all ages and skill levels. Located in the welcoming L'Amoreaux Community Recreation Centre on McNicoll Avenue, this club offers a vibrant atmosphere where players can engage in casual games every Sunday from 3:30 to 8:30 PM.
One of the standout features of Agincourt Chess Club is its inclusive environment, inviting members aged 6 and up to join in the fun. Whether you're a seasoned player or just starting out, you'll find a supportive community eager to share their passion for chess. The club hosts a variety of game formats, including regular chess, blitz, 4-player games, and bughouse, ensuring that there's something for everyone.
For those looking to explore what the club has to offer, you can enjoy three free visits before committing to membership. After that, an annual fee of just $25 makes it easy to become part of this engaging community. Plus, members can enjoy complimentary coffee while they play!
With its friendly atmosphere and diverse range of activities, Agincourt Chess Club is an excellent place to sharpen your skills and meet fellow chess lovers in Toronto.
